Background

The Stop Weaponization of Aid (STOP WoA) campaign was launched in response to the Myanmar military junta’s deliberate misuse of humanitarian assistance following the 7.7-magnitude Sagaing earthquake on 28 March 2025. 

In the critical days after the disaster—when rescue and relief efforts were most needed—the junta imposed internet shutdowns, restricted access to affected areas, blocked information flows, and intimidated local responders. At the same time, it continued carrying out airstrikes across the country, including in earthquake-affected regions, rather than using its resources to save lives.

Despite receiving substantial international donations for earthquake relief, evidence indicates that much of the aid was not distributed transparently or equitably. Large portions of funds and supplies were diverted, withheld, or left unaccounted for, while civilians reported that assistance failed to reach many communities in need. This mirrors a long-standing pattern in Myanmar, where humanitarian aid has been repeatedly exploited for political and military purposes during past disasters.

STOP WoA calls on international governments, organizations, and donors to recognize these risks and take action to prevent humanitarian assistance from being weaponized. The campaign advocates for aid to be delivered through transparent, accountable, and people-centered channels that bypass military control—so that aid saves lives, rather than enabling violence and repression.
